In this edition, E-world energy & water 2026 trade fair in Essen serves as a global focal point for the innovation and digitalization of the energy sector. Industry leaders emphasize that the energy transition requires a shift toward AI-driven systems, resilient grid infrastructure, and the scaling of hydrogen and renewable technologies. Key discussions focus on integrating flexible assets like battery storage and heat pumps to balance increasingly volatile power markets. Participants advocate for closer collaboration between policymakers and businesses to overcome regulatory bottlenecks and infrastructure constraints. Throughout the event, the human element remains central, as experts network to turn complex technological concepts into actionable decarbonisation strategies. These sources collectively highlight a market moving from theoretical ambition toward practical, large-scale implementation. This podcast was created via Google NotebookLM.
